Lucknow: Stung by Allahabad High Court’s order of CBI probe into much-talked about illegal mining in the state,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Akhilesh Yadav has summoned Mining Minister Gayatri Prasad Prajapati and departmental officials on Wednesday.

According to official sources, the UP CM will also hold meeting with the legal experts along with the departmental functionaries in the wake of the High Court order. Among those who are summoned included Principal Secretary (Mining) and Principal Secretary (Law), sources added.

There has been prevailing perception about the rampant illegal mining in the state which is supposed to be getting official patronage in certain cases. The fingers were pointed towards the role of Gayatri Prajapati who according to many had been enjoying unstinted support from higher echelons of the government.

It was after a series of petitions in the Allahabad High Court, the order for the CBI was made much to the discomfiture of the state government ahead of assembly polls in Uttar Pradesh.

Significantly, Chief Minister Akhilesh Yadav had also held charge of the mining department for about two years.

Earlier, the Allahabad High Court, in its order dated July 28, had asked the Central investigative agency to submit its preliminary report within 6 weeks in respect of illegal mining in the entire state and involvement of official nexus.

Government planning to file SLP against CBI probe

  • Uttar Pradesh government is planning to file a special leave petition (SLP) against the Allahabad High Court order of CBI probe in the illegal mining case
  • Government is gathering legal logistics in this regard before filing the SLP in the Supreme Court
